Fans eagerly await Jolin’s ‘rumoured’ concerts


Compiled by C. ARUNO, CHAN MAY THENG and R. ARAVINTHAN

TAIWANESE singer Jolin Tsai (pic) is rumoured to be holding eight consecutive concerts to usher in the New Year in 2023 after several of her shows over the past two years were cancelled due to the pandemic, China Press reported.
